What is Penetrating Damp?
Penetrating damp occurs when water enters your property through walls, roofs, or damaged masonry. Unlike rising damp, it’s caused by external factors like rain or leaks, making early prevention crucial.
Signs of Penetrating Damp
- Damp patches on walls or ceilings
- Peeling paint or wallpaper
- Mould and mildew growth
- Water ingress around windows or roofs
Top Prevention Tips
-
Check and Repair Gutters
Regularly clear debris from gutters and downspouts to prevent water overflow that can seep into your walls. -
Seal Cracks and Render
Inspect your walls for cracks and use professional-grade sealants or weather-resistant render, such as Wycamol’s external render products, to safeguard your home. -
Apply Protective Wall Coatings
Protect your exterior walls with waterproof coatings, reducing moisture penetration. For professional-grade solutions, we recommend products like those from Pam Ties. -
Inspect Roofs and Chimneys
Broken tiles or faulty chimney flashing can allow water in. Conduct regular inspections and repairs. -
Consider External Drainage Solutions
Installing French drains can divert water away from your property, particularly in areas prone to heavy rainfall. -
Enhance Ventilation
Proper ventilation systems, such as Positive Input Ventilation (PIV) units, help reduce humidity and prevent moisture build-up inside your home.
